Executive Summary#

China Regulatory Escalation and Strategic Reframing#

Qualcomm finds itself navigating a dramatically altered strategic landscape following China's October 10 announcement that it has opened an antitrust investigation into the company's acquisition of Autotalks, an Israeli vehicle-to-everything communications chipmaker. The State Administration for Market Regulation alleged that QCOM violated Chinese anti-monopoly law by completing the Autotalks transaction without obtaining required regulatory clearance, a procedural lapse the company subsequently acknowledged. The probe arrives barely three days after QCOM celebrated its Arduino acquisition and complete legal victory over Arm Holdings, transforming what appeared to be strategic momentum into a multi-front regulatory crisis that now threatens market access in the company's largest geographic revenue source. The Wall Street Journal characterized the development as China "going all in" on the U.S. trade battle, with QCOM positioned squarely in the crosshairs of escalating technology decoupling between Washington and Beijing. The company's shares fell more than four percent on the news, erasing approximately seven billion dollars in market capitalization and prompting institutional investors to reassess concentration risk in a market where geopolitical considerations increasingly override commercial fundamentals.

The Autotalks investigation represents far more than an isolated compliance failure; it marks the crystallization of a structural vulnerability that QCOM's diversification strategy has sought to address but cannot yet offset. China has historically accounted for approximately sixty-five percent of QCOM's revenue, driven by the country's dominance in smartphone manufacturing and its role as the assembly hub for global electronics supply chains. This concentration creates asymmetric leverage: Chinese regulators possess the discretion to impose fines, operational restrictions, or market access limitations that can materially impair profitability, while QCOM's ability to retaliate or substitute alternative markets remains constrained by the multi-year timelines required to cultivate design wins and establish ecosystem partnerships in jurisdictions like India or Southeast Asia. The procedural nature of the Autotalks violation—a failure to notify rather than an allegation of substantive competitive harm—provides Chinese authorities a convenient legal foundation to pursue remedies that could range from modest penalties to far-reaching constraints on future M&A activity or licensing arrangements, depending on how aggressively Beijing chooses to weaponize the investigation within the broader context of U.S.-China technology rivalry. Reuters reported that QCOM is cooperating with authorities and expressed confidence in resolving the matter, but such statements provide limited reassurance to investors who recognize that resolution timelines and outcomes in Chinese regulatory proceedings are fundamentally political decisions rather than purely legalistic exercises.

The timing of China's probe warrants scrutiny. The Autotalks acquisition closed months earlier without triggering immediate objections, yet the investigation surfaced just as U.S.-China trade tensions intensified following former President Trump's renewed tariff threats and semiconductor export control expansions. This sequencing strongly suggests that the procedural violation serves as pretext for leverage rather than reflecting genuine concern about market concentration in the nascent vehicle-to-everything segment, where Autotalks remains a marginal player relative to established automotive semiconductor suppliers. By targeting QCOM—a company whose licensing model depends on maintaining good regulatory standing across jurisdictions and whose China revenue exposure creates compelling incentive to cooperate—Beijing sends a calculated signal to the broader U.S. technology sector that market access remains contingent on geopolitical accommodation. This dynamic fundamentally reframes the strategic narrative that emerged from QCOM's recent Arduino acquisition and Arm legal victory. What initially appeared as offensive moves to capture robotics market share and defend licensing economics now increasingly reads as defensive hedging against the erosion of China revenue that the current probe foreshadows. Chief Executive Cristiano Amon's challenge has shifted from executing on diversification opportunities to managing an existential risk that threatens to undermine the licensing-driven business model before alternative revenue streams mature sufficiently to offset the potential loss of Chinese market access.

Geopolitical Risk Crystallizes#

China Probe: Procedural Pretext or Substantive Threat?#

The mechanics of China's antitrust investigation into QCOM's Autotalks acquisition merit detailed examination to understand whether this represents an isolated compliance rectification or a template for sustained regulatory harassment. Autotalks, acquired by QCOM earlier in 2025, specializes in vehicle-to-everything communication chipsets that enable automobiles to exchange data with infrastructure, other vehicles, and pedestrians—a technology component for advanced driver assistance systems and eventual autonomous driving implementations. The acquisition's strategic rationale aligned with QCOM's automotive ambitions, complementing its Snapdragon Digital Chassis offerings with dedicated V2X capabilities that differentiate its portfolio from competitors focused solely on infotainment or general-purpose compute. Yet the deal's relatively modest scale—financial terms were not disclosed, but industry observers estimated the valuation in the low hundreds of millions of dollars—made it precisely the type of "tuck-in" acquisition that might plausibly escape rigorous advance notification in jurisdictions where thresholds are defined by transaction size rather than strategic market impact. China's State Administration for Market Regulation maintains notification requirements for acquisitions above specified revenue and asset thresholds, but interpretation of these rules involves substantial discretion, particularly for transactions involving foreign assets and technologies where Chinese market revenue may not trigger automatic filing obligations. QCOM's acknowledgment that it "admitted to acquiring Autotalks without informing regulator"—per Reuters—suggests either a genuine oversight in legal compliance or a calculated decision that the transaction fell below notification thresholds, a bet that Chinese authorities have now definitively rejected.

Historical precedent provides sobering context for how China deploys antitrust mechanisms to advance strategic objectives that extend beyond competition policy. In 2021, Chinese regulators blocked NVIDIA's proposed forty-billion-dollar acquisition of Arm Holdings, citing competition concerns but transparently motivated by Beijing's determination to prevent a U.S. company from gaining control over chip architecture critical to China's domestic semiconductor ambitions. The NVDA-Arm block demonstrated that Chinese antitrust review serves as a de facto veto over transactions that threaten perceived national interests, regardless of whether substantive competitive harm can be demonstrated. Similarly, China has historically extracted behavioral commitments from U.S. technology companies—data localization requirements, technology transfer agreements, minority stake sales to Chinese partners—as conditions for regulatory clearance on transactions or continued market access. The Autotalks probe creates precisely this leverage dynamic: by alleging a procedural violation that QCOM cannot dispute, SAMR positions itself to demand remedies that may extend far beyond retrospective filing or nominal fines. Potential outcomes range across a spectrum of severity, from requiring QCOM to divest Autotalks assets that compete with Chinese V2X suppliers, to imposing conditions on future M&A activity that effectively grant Beijing veto rights over QCOM's acquisition strategy globally, to using the investigation as foundation for broader scrutiny of QCOM's licensing arrangements with Chinese smartphone manufacturers—a vulnerability that could expose the licensing model itself to challenge on competition grounds.

The procedural versus substantive distinction matters critically for investor assessment of downside risk. If Chinese authorities genuinely seek to remedy a technical filing omission, resolution could occur relatively quickly through payment of moderate penalties and commitment to enhanced compliance processes for future transactions—an outcome that would constitute a warning shot but not a structural impairment to QCOM's business model. Conversely, if the probe serves as opening wedge for broader regulatory pressure tied to U.S.-China technology rivalry, the investigation timeline could extend indefinitely while SAMR extracts strategic concessions that materially constrain QCOM's operational flexibility and bargaining power with Chinese customers. The Wall Street Journal reporting emphasized the latter interpretation, characterizing the probe as part of China's "all in" commitment to the trade battle rather than routine antitrust enforcement. This framing suggests that resolution depends less on QCOM's cooperation with authorities and more on the trajectory of broader U.S.-China relations, a variable that Amon and his management team cannot control through operational execution alone. The fundamental challenge for equity investors is that Chinese regulatory proceedings lack the procedural transparency and appellate mechanisms that characterize Western legal systems, making outcome prediction highly speculative and dependent on political winds that can shift rapidly in response to developments—tariff escalations, semiconductor export control expansions, Taiwan tensions—that have nothing to do with QCOM's conduct but nonetheless dictate the company's market access in a jurisdiction that generates the bulk of its revenue.

Revenue Concentration and Market Access Risk#

Quantifying QCOM's China revenue exposure illuminates the asymmetric vulnerability that the current antitrust probe exploits. While the company reports geographic revenue in consolidated financial statements that aggregate sales to Chinese-headquartered customers, the true dependency runs deeper: Chinese electronics manufacturers serve as the assembly hubs for smartphones sold globally under brands ranging from Apple to Samsung to Xiaomi, meaning that disruption to QCOM's ability to supply chipsets into Chinese production lines impairs not merely China-destined device shipments but worldwide volumes. This supply chain architecture creates a choke point that Beijing can activate through regulatory mechanisms far more surgical than broad export bans or tariffs—selective delay in approving QCOM licensing agreements, enhanced scrutiny of royalty calculations, preferential treatment for domestic competitors like MediaTek or emerging Chinese chipset vendors—each of which incrementally erodes QCOM's market position without triggering the kind of overt market access denial that might invite WTO challenge or reciprocal U.S. retaliation. Historical episodes offer instructive parallels: in 2015, China's National Development and Reform Commission fined QCOM nearly one billion dollars for alleged anticompetitive licensing practices, forcing the company to restructure royalty agreements and cap rates charged to Chinese customers. That settlement, reached after protracted negotiations, established precedent that Chinese authorities view QCOM's licensing model as intrinsically suspect and retain willingness to deploy antitrust enforcement as mechanism to extract financial and structural concessions.

The scenario analysis confronting investors spans three principal outcomes, each carrying distinct financial implications. At the benign end, China accepts QCOM's belated Autotalks notification, imposes a fine in the tens or low hundreds of millions of dollars, and closes the investigation with renewed compliance commitments—an outcome that would constitute temporary earnings headwind but not structural threat to the business model. The intermediate scenario involves China leveraging the investigation to extract operational conditions: restrictions on future M&A absent prior SAMR approval, technology transfer commitments for V2X or other automotive technologies, or requirements that QCOM license certain patents to Chinese competitors on concessionary terms—outcomes that would impair strategic flexibility and licensing economics at the margin but preserve fundamental market access. The severe tail risk involves China using Autotalks as predicate for broader challenge to QCOM's licensing arrangements with Chinese smartphone manufacturers, potentially forcing retrospective royalty recalculation or prospective rate reductions that materially compress the Qualcomm Technology Licensing division's seventy-percent-plus operating margins—an outcome that would trigger valuation reset given QTL's disproportionate contribution to consolidated operating income. Assigning probabilities to these scenarios requires assessing variables that lie outside financial analysis—the trajectory of U.S.-China trade negotiations, Beijing's calculus about the costs of alienating a major U.S. technology supplier, the degree to which Chinese domestic chipset capabilities have matured sufficiently to substitute for QCOM in premium smartphone segments—each of which remains highly uncertain and path-dependent.

Comparative analysis to other U.S. technology companies navigating Chinese regulatory risk provides mixed lessons. NVIDIA has experienced significant China revenue volatility as U.S. export controls restricted its ability to sell advanced AI accelerators into Chinese data centers, forcing the company to design "China-compliant" GPU variants with reduced performance that satisfy regulatory thresholds while preserving partial market access—an approach that entails substantial engineering expense and margin dilution but prevents complete exclusion. Apple, by contrast, has maintained relatively stable Chinese operations despite periodic regulatory scrutiny, relying on its role as major employer through Foxconn and other contract manufacturers to cultivate political goodwill that insulates it from the most aggressive enforcement actions. QCOM's situation differs materially from both: unlike NVDA, it cannot easily engineer "compliant" chipset variants that satisfy Chinese preferences while preserving economics, because QCOM's licensing model depends on extracting royalties from device sales regardless of which physical chip powers the handset. And unlike AAPL, QCOM does not directly employ significant Chinese labor or operate major manufacturing facilities that create embedded political constituencies advocating for lenient treatment. This leaves QCOM exposed as a pure-play intellectual property licensor whose value extraction from Chinese manufacturing ecosystem generates resentment without countervailing employment or investment benefits—a vulnerable position that the current antitrust probe now exploits.

Strategic Hedging Through India and 6G#

Modi Engagement: Geopolitical Insurance#

The choreography of Cristiano Amon's October 11 meeting with Prime Minister Narendra Modi—announced one day after the China antitrust probe surfaced publicly—telegraphs QCOM's recognition that geographic diversification has transitioned from strategic optionality to existential necessity. The discussions, which Reuters characterized as focusing on artificial intelligence and innovation collaboration, align with Modi's multi-year campaign to position India as a semiconductor design and manufacturing hub capable of challenging China's dominance in electronics production. India's Production-Linked Incentive schemes offer substantial subsidies for companies establishing chip fabrication, assembly, and testing facilities on Indian soil, while geopolitical alignment between New Delhi and Washington creates favorable conditions for technology transfer and partnership arrangements that would face heightened scrutiny in transactions involving Chinese entities. For QCOM, deeper India engagement offers multiple vectors of strategic value: cultivating design wins with Indian smartphone brands like Micromax and Lava that prioritize domestic sourcing, establishing licensing relationships with Indian electronics manufacturers as they scale production capabilities, and positioning QCOM as preferred partner for India's 5G infrastructure buildout and emerging AI computing initiatives. Yet translating diplomatic access into commercial revenue demands navigating structural headwinds that constrain India's near-term viability as China alternative.

India's smartphone market, while large in unit volumes, skews heavily toward entry-level and mid-tier price points where QCOM's premium Snapdragon 8-series processors cannot compete economically against MediaTek's Dimensity offerings or even QCOM's own lower-margin Snapdragon 4-series and 6-series products. This price sensitivity stems from per-capita income levels that remain a fraction of Chinese averages, limiting consumer willingness to pay premiums for flagship device features like advanced camera processing or on-device AI inference that justify QCOM's highest licensing rates. Moreover, India's electronics manufacturing ecosystem, while growing rapidly from a low base, lacks the supplier density and logistical efficiency that makes China's Pearl River Delta so cost-competitive: component lead times are longer, quality variance higher, and scale economies constrained by fragmented production footprints that prevent the kind of just-in-time inventory management that Chinese clusters enable. These structural disadvantages mean that shifting smartphone production from China to India typically entails five to ten percent cost penalties that either compress manufacturer margins or force retail price increases that further constrain demand in price-sensitive markets—a dynamic that limits India's attractiveness as wholesale replacement for Chinese manufacturing regardless of geopolitical preferences. Industry observers note that the Amon-Modi meeting should be interpreted as long-term strategic positioning rather than near-term revenue catalyst, acknowledging the multi-year horizon required to cultivate material India business at scale.

The geopolitical insurance value of the India relationship extends beyond direct revenue substitution to encompass regulatory and bargaining leverage vis-à-vis China. By demonstrating credible alternative for at least a portion of its manufacturing footprint and customer base, QCOM marginally reduces the coercive power that Chinese regulators can exercise through market access threats. If Beijing understands that overly aggressive enforcement against QCOM will accelerate the company's pivot toward India and other Southeast Asian jurisdictions, potentially catalyzing a broader exodus of electronics manufacturing from Chinese supply chains, this recognition may temper the severity of remedies demanded in the Autotalks investigation. Yet this leverage remains asymmetric: China can afford to lose marginal QCOM business more easily than QCOM can afford to lose Chinese market access, given that no combination of India, Vietnam, Mexico, and other alternative manufacturing hubs can replicate China's scale and efficiency in timeframes that prevent significant revenue and margin disruption. The uncomfortable reality for QCOM investors is that India engagement, however strategically sound, functions primarily as hedge against catastrophic China scenarios—complete market exclusion, confiscatory licensing restrictions—rather than offering genuine equivalent alternative that would render QCOM indifferent to Chinese regulatory outcomes. This asymmetry fundamentally limits QCOM's negotiating leverage with SAMR and ensures that resolution of the Autotalks probe will likely involve concessions, whether financial or operational, that acknowledge China's continued centrality to QCOM's revenue base.

6G and Next-Generation Technology Bets#

Beyond geographic diversification, QCOM's strategic response to China concentration risk emphasizes technological positioning in emerging connectivity standards where leadership established during the 5G transition may not automatically carry forward. 6G wireless technology, expected to begin commercial deployment around 2028 through 2030, promises capabilities beyond faster data rates: sub-millisecond latency for real-time holographic communications, integrated sensing that enables devices to detect environmental changes without dedicated sensors, and AI-native architectures that embed machine learning throughout the network stack rather than bolting intelligence onto legacy protocols. QCOM's historical dominance in cellular standards—from CDMA through 5G—stems from aggressive investment in research consortia, standards bodies, and reference design ecosystems during the multi-year gestation periods before commercial launches, creating patent portfolios and technical expertise that position the company to extract licensing revenue from every handset and base station deployed regardless of which vendor ultimately manufactures the silicon. The 6G opportunity follows this playbook but faces materially different competitive and geopolitical dynamics: Chinese telecommunications vendors like Huawei and ZTE are investing heavily in 6G research despite their exclusion from Western infrastructure markets, creating risk that standards fragment along geopolitical lines rather than converging on unified global specifications. Such fragmentation would undermine QCOM's licensing model by reducing the addressable market for patents declared essential to any single standard, while forcing duplicative R&D investment to support multiple protocol variants.

Industry analysts highlight QCOM as benefiting from 6G preparations, emphasizing the convergence between wireless connectivity and artificial intelligence as devices increasingly run inference models locally while coordinating with network-side AI for tasks like beamforming optimization and spectrum allocation. This edge AI emphasis aligns with QCOM's broader narrative that on-device processing will displace cloud-centric architectures for latency-sensitive applications, a thesis that the Arduino acquisition and automotive design wins both reinforce. Yet the commercial viability of this positioning depends on 6G deployments proceeding on timelines and at scales that justify the cumulative R&D investment—a bet that carries substantial execution risk given that 5G itself has failed to generate the consumer application breakthroughs that were anticipated to drive rapid handset upgrade cycles. Enterprise applications like factory automation and remote surgery have materialized more slowly than proponents forecast, constrained by software complexity and integration challenges that pure network performance improvements cannot resolve. If 6G follows similar trajectory—technically successful but commercially underwhelming relative to investment requirements—QCOM may find itself extracting diminishing licensing revenue per device as customers resist paying premiums for capabilities that lack compelling use cases, a margin compression dynamic that would compound the pressure from Chinese regulatory challenges and UK royalty litigation.

The defensive value of 6G positioning lies less in revenue upside than in preserving strategic options if Chinese market access deteriorates. By maintaining leadership in next-generation wireless standards, QCOM ensures that any smartphone manufacturer targeting premium Western markets—regardless of manufacturing location—requires licenses to QCOM patents declared essential to 6G specifications. This creates structural dependency that partially offsets the leverage Chinese regulators gain through market access control: even if Beijing restricts QCOM chipset sales into China, Chinese handset brands aspiring to export devices into North American or European markets will still require QCOM licenses, preserving QTL division revenue streams that might otherwise be severed by domestic market exclusion. However, this defensive strategy assumes that 6G standards converge globally rather than fragmenting into incompatible Chinese and Western variants, an assumption that looks increasingly tenuous as technology decoupling accelerates across semiconductors, telecommunications equipment, and software platforms. If China proceeds with autonomous 6G specifications that diverge materially from ITU or 3GPP standards backed by Western vendors, QCOM faces the grim prospect of relevance only in shrinking non-Chinese markets while forfeiting licensing opportunities in the world's largest smartphone manufacturing and consumption base—an outcome that would necessitate fundamental revaluation of the company's long-term earnings power regardless of success in automotive, robotics, or other diversification initiatives.

Licensing Model Under Multi-Front Assault#

Regulatory Convergence: UK, China, Historical Precedents#

The simultaneity of QCOM's regulatory challenges across China and the United Kingdom invites analysis of whether these pressures reflect coordinated strategy among competition authorities or independent convergence on shared concerns about the company's licensing practices. The UK lawsuit, which seeks six hundred forty-seven million dollars in damages and prospective relief related to QCOM's smartphone chip royalty calculations, argues that basing licensing fees on handset selling prices rather than modem component costs constitutes abuse of market dominance that artificially inflates consumer prices. This legal theory mirrors arguments advanced in previous antitrust actions in South Korea, the European Union, and China itself over the past decade, several of which resulted in multibillion-dollar fines and mandated alterations to QCOM's licensing terms. The recurring nature of these challenges suggests that regulators across jurisdictions view QCOM's licensing model as fundamentally problematic rather than merely requiring incremental compliance adjustments, creating persistent tail risk that future enforcement actions will continue eroding the economic foundations of the Qualcomm Technology Licensing division regardless of QCOM's success in defending individual cases.

Historical precedent demonstrates both the financial materiality and strategic distraction that sustained antitrust litigation imposes. The 2015 China settlement required QCOM to pay nine hundred seventy-five million dollars and restructure licensing agreements to cap royalty rates charged to Chinese customers, a combination that permanently reduced QTL division margins in the company's largest market. South Korea's 2016 enforcement action resulted in an eight hundred fifty-four million dollar fine and similar licensing restrictions. The European Commission's 2018 decision imposed a nine hundred ninety-seven million dollar penalty for alleged payments to Apple that excluded competitors, a ruling QCOM successfully appealed in 2022 but only after years of legal expense and management distraction. The Federal Trade Commission's U.S. lawsuit, initiated in 2017, survived initial dismissal and proceeded through appeals before ultimately settling on terms that limited QCOM's ability to threaten patent infringement litigation as bargaining leverage in licensing negotiations. Collectively, these actions have extracted more than four billion dollars in fines and legal costs over the past decade while forcing behavioral modifications that constrain QCOM's pricing power and negotiating flexibility—a cumulative burden that materially impairs shareholder returns even when individual cases result in partial victories or successful appeals. The UK lawsuit and China Autotalks probe represent continuation of this pattern rather than aberrational events, suggesting that investors should model persistent regulatory expense and periodic licensing margin compression as structural features of QCOM's operating environment rather than transitory headwinds.

The question of whether regulatory convergence reflects coordination among competition authorities or independent parallel evolution remains ambiguous. Competition agencies maintain informal cooperation networks that facilitate information sharing about enforcement priorities and legal theories, creating potential for strategic coordination even absent formal treaties or binding agreements. However, the more parsimonious explanation is that QCOM's licensing model—which extracts value as percentage of end-product price despite QCOM's modem chips representing small fraction of handset bill-of-materials cost—invites challenge under diverse competition law frameworks that share common concern about dominant firms leveraging market power to inflate prices beyond competitive levels. From this perspective, regulatory convergence stems not from coordination but from the reality that QCOM's business model sits at the frontier of intellectual property monetization, pushing boundaries of what antitrust law tolerates in ways that invite enforcement response across jurisdictions with differing legal traditions and political contexts. The strategic implication for QCOM is that no single litigation victory—whether in the UK, China, or elsewhere—resolves the fundamental tension between maximizing licensing revenue and maintaining regulatory acceptability, instead requiring ongoing accommodation to evolving enforcement priorities that will constrain pricing power and margin expansion regardless of the company's operational execution quality.

Financial Implications for QTL Division#

Quantifying the financial exposure that multi-jurisdictional regulatory challenges pose requires understanding the Qualcomm Technology Licensing division's outsize contribution to consolidated profitability. While QTL generates only approximately twenty percent of QCOM's total revenue—the remainder flows through the Qualcomm CDMA Technologies chipset division—QTL consistently delivers operating margins exceeding seventy percent, driven by the minimal incremental cost of licensing existing patent portfolios once initial research and development expenditures have been amortized. This margin differential means that QTL contributes disproportionately to operating income, historically accounting for roughly half of consolidated operating profit despite its minority revenue share. The division's economics are so attractive that even modest impairments—royalty rate reductions of ten to fifteen percent, geographic exclusions from major markets, retrospective recalculations that claw back prior-period revenue—translate into material consolidated earnings impact that cannot be easily offset through chipset volume growth or cost reductions, given that the chipset business operates at far lower margins and faces intensifying competition from MediaTek, Apple's in-house silicon efforts, and emerging Chinese vendors.

Scenario modeling illuminates the downside asymmetry. If China leverages the Autotalks investigation to force QCOM into licensing concessions—reduced royalty rates, expanded patent access for Chinese competitors, operational restrictions on future M&A—that compress QTL margins in Chinese transactions by twenty percent, and China represents sixty-five percent of QTL revenue, consolidated QTL operating income would decline approximately thirteen percent, flowing through to similar percentage impact on net earnings given QTL's minimal marginal costs. Layering the UK lawsuit's potential impact—retrospective damages of six hundred forty-seven million dollars representing roughly thirty percent of annual QTL operating income, plus prospective royalty recalculation that reduces UK and potentially broader European licensing revenue by fifteen percent—could drive cumulative mid-to-high-teen percentage earnings impairment over the next two to three fiscal years as settlements are paid and revised licensing terms take effect. These calculations exclude legal expenses, which run tens of millions of dollars annually during active litigation, and ignore second-order effects like customer reluctance to execute new licensing agreements during periods of regulatory uncertainty or competitors' increased willingness to challenge QCOM's patent validity when antitrust authorities have already validated concerns about licensing practices. The aggregate financial exposure plausibly reaches twenty to twenty-five percent of current earnings power in adverse scenarios where both Chinese and UK regulatory actions result in maximum credible damages and operational restrictions—an outcome that would force dividend reduction or suspension given QCOM's current payout ratio and necessitate material valuation reset to reflect permanently impaired licensing economics.

Investor implications extend beyond near-term earnings volatility to encompass strategic questions about capital allocation and long-term business model sustainability. QCOM has historically returned substantial cash to shareholders through dividends—currently yielding approximately three-and-a-half percent—and opportunistic share buybacks, reflecting confidence that licensing revenue streams are durable and regulatory challenges manageable through legal defense and negotiated settlements. However, the accelerating cadence of antitrust actions across jurisdictions, combined with escalating geopolitical tensions that give regulatory enforcement overtly political dimensions, raises the possibility that the licensing model faces structural erosion that no amount of legal expenditure can fully arrest. If regulators worldwide converge on the view that device-price-based royalties constitute abuse of standard essential patent rights and demand transition to component-based licensing, QCOM would face permanent compression of QTL division revenue and margins that fundamentally alters the company's cash generation profile. In such scenarios, management might rationally pivot toward more aggressive M&A—using balance sheet capacity to acquire adjacent businesses like Arduino that offer growth optionality—rather than continuing to return cash to shareholders from a licensing business in terminal decline. The strategic ambiguity about whether the current regulatory challenges represent cyclical headwinds or structural inflection creates genuine uncertainty about appropriate capital allocation, with implications for shareholder returns that extend far beyond the immediate outcomes of the China Autotalks probe and UK royalty lawsuit.

Outlook#

Near-Term: Navigating Regulatory Gauntlet#

QCOM's near-term trajectory depends critically on its ability to execute simultaneously across three distinct but interconnected challenges, each carrying timeline and outcome uncertainty that compounds strategic complexity. First, the China Autotalks investigation demands resolution that avoids catastrophic market access restrictions while accepting that Beijing's willingness to close the matter on favorable terms depends on variables—U.S.-China trade negotiations, semiconductor export control trajectories, Taiwan tensions—that QCOM cannot influence through operational compliance alone. The optimal realistic outcome involves QCOM paying a face-saving fine in the hundreds of millions of dollars, committing to enhanced pre-notification procedures for future acquisitions, and potentially agreeing to technology licensing or partnership arrangements with Chinese entities that provide political cover for regulators to declare enforcement success without imposing operational constraints that materially impair QCOM's ability to supply Chinese customers. Yet achieving even this intermediate outcome requires deft diplomatic engagement that balances cooperation with authorities against avoiding precedents that embolden subsequent enforcement actions or invite imitators in other jurisdictions who perceive QCOM as vulnerable to regulatory extraction. Management's track record navigating prior antitrust challenges in China, South Korea, and Europe provides basis for cautious optimism that resolution can be achieved without existential impairment, but this history also demonstrates the financial and strategic costs that such resolutions typically entail.

Second, the UK royalty lawsuit proceeds on an independent timeline governed by tribunal procedures that may extend eighteen to twenty-four months before reaching final resolution, creating sustained overhang that constrains investor confidence even if interim developments suggest QCOM is likely to prevail on liability or substantially reduce damages exposure. The case law supporting QCOM's device-price-based licensing methodology is well-established in multiple jurisdictions, reflecting legal consensus that standard essential patent value should be calculated based on the contribution connectivity makes to end-user utility rather than merely component manufacturing cost. However, regulatory sentiment has shifted perceptibly over the past five years as competition authorities increasingly view smartphone markets as exhibiting insufficient competition and scrutinize patent licensing as potential choke point where incumbent firms extract supra-competitive rents. This evolving enforcement posture means that legal precedent from earlier disputes may provide less protection than QCOM historically enjoyed, particularly in jurisdictions like the UK where post-Brexit regulatory autonomy has emboldened authorities to chart independent courses on competition policy. QCOM's challenge is to mount vigorous defense without adopting negotiating postures so rigid that they foreclose settlement opportunities that might resolve the matter for damages materially below the six hundred forty-seven million dollar headline claim.

Third, the Arduino integration must deliver tangible commercial progress—announced design wins with robotics customers, demonstrated technical differentiation versus NVIDIA and Intel platforms, ecosystem expansion that validates the open-source community's continued engagement despite QCOM's ownership—within the next twelve to eighteen months to justify the acquisition's strategic rationale and deflect criticism that management is pursuing speculative diversification while the core licensing business faces regulatory assault. The timeline pressure is acute because QCOM cannot afford protracted integration delays that allow competitors to establish insurmountable leads in robotics processors while simultaneously defending against claims that the Autotalks acquisition violated Chinese notification requirements. Management must demonstrate that its M&A capability extends beyond incremental technology tuck-ins to genuine ecosystem integration that creates network effects and competitive moats, a substantially more demanding execution challenge that carries reputational risk if Arduino's open-source community fragments or key technical talent departs following the acquisition. The coordination challenge of advancing these three priorities simultaneously—regulatory defense in China and UK, robotics ecosystem development—creates genuine risk of strategic drift where insufficient focus on any single initiative prevents achieving decisive progress on any front, leaving QCOM in reactive mode responding to external pressures rather than proactively shaping its competitive and regulatory environment.

Long-Term: Testing the Diversification Thesis#

Longer term, QCOM's valuation sustainability hinges on whether its diversification initiatives—automotive, robotics, India geographic expansion, 6G technology positioning—mature into material revenue drivers that can offset structural erosion in smartphone licensing economics before Chinese regulatory pressure and UK-style royalty challenges permanently impair the QTL division's profitability. The automotive pipeline, featuring thirty billion dollars in committed design wins across electric vehicle platforms, provides the most credible near-term diversification vector, but revenue realization occurs over vehicle production lifecycles spanning eight to ten years as OEM partners scale from initial model launches to high-volume manufacturing. This elongated revenue recognition profile means that automotive will contribute only modestly to consolidated results through 2026, growing to potentially ten to fifteen percent of revenue by decade's end if automotive electrification and connectivity adoption proceed at forecast rates—meaningful diversification but insufficient to render QCOM indifferent to smartphone market dynamics or Chinese regulatory outcomes. Robotics, the opportunity that Arduino acquisition targets, represents even longer-dated bet where material revenue seems unlikely before 2027 or 2028, and where competitive dynamics against NVIDIA's entrenched Jetson ecosystem remain highly unfavorable absent dramatic execution outperformance that has yet to be demonstrated.

Investors should monitor several leading indicators that will telegraph whether diversification is proceeding at pace sufficient to offset core business pressures. First, geographic revenue mix trends: if China's contribution to consolidated revenue declines from current mid-sixties percentage to mid-fifties within two to three years while India and Southeast Asian revenue grows commensurately, this would validate that QCOM is successfully executing geographic rebalancing that reduces regulatory coercion risk. Second, QTL division operating margins: sustained margins above sixty-five percent would suggest that licensing challenges remain manageable and device-price-based royalty models retain regulatory acceptability, while margin compression below sixty percent would signal that accumulated settlements and revised licensing terms are materially impairing the division's economics. Third, automotive revenue growth rates: if automotive grows to exceed two billion dollars annually by 2026, approximately double current run rate, this would demonstrate that design win pipeline is converting into recognized revenue at pace consistent with management guidance. Fourth, robotics design win announcements: credible partnerships with industrial automation leaders or consumer robotics brands would validate that Arduino integration is creating commercial traction rather than merely preserving the acquired asset's pre-existing trajectory. Absent progress on these metrics, the diversification narrative risks becoming investor relations rhetoric rather than operational reality, setting up eventual valuation reset when the market loses patience with perpetual promises of growth businesses perpetually just beyond the horizon.

The fundamental strategic question confronting QCOM shareholders is whether current valuation—approximately one hundred sixty-five dollars per share, eighteen times forward earnings, enterprise value near two hundred twenty billion dollars—appropriately reflects the balance between licensing business risk and diversification optionality. Bulls argue that the stock already prices in substantial regulatory risk, that management has demonstrated capacity to navigate prior antitrust challenges successfully, and that automotive and robotics opportunities justify premium valuation relative to mature semiconductor peers trading at low-teens multiples. Bears counter that China concentration risk has materially escalated with the Autotalks probe, that licensing model sustainability faces existential challenge if regulators worldwide converge on requiring component-based rather than device-based royalties, and that diversification timelines extend so far into future that present value of those opportunities cannot justify current premium. The resolution of this debate depends less on QCOM's near-term earnings trajectory—which will be volatile as China and UK regulatory proceedings advance—and more on strategic developments over the next eighteen to twenty-four months that definitively establish whether the company can sustain its licensing-driven business model in an environment of intensifying geopolitical fragmentation and regulatory scrutiny or whether structural impairment is inevitable regardless of management's execution quality. Until that strategic clarity emerges, the stock will likely trade in a range bounded by bulls' optimism about diversification and bears' concern about licensing model erosion, with episodic volatility driven by regulatory developments that gradually resolve this fundamental uncertainty about QCOM's long-term earnings power and appropriate valuation multiple.
